It was great. Heard the Archbishop of the Military as well as four chaplains who accompany their platoon, brigade, unit to the field. Some great stories.
They also talked about a co-sponsorship where a priest is ordained for a diocese, serves for three years within the diocese, with the understanding of the Bishop that said priest will then be released to the military services.
In a normal parish the people come to the priest. In the military — there are NO parishes. The priests go to the soldiers, sailors, air force men and women, etc.
And there is no church money to support them. Just government money — one place where the church and state are not separated.
